Why Live in Columbine Cliffs

Columbine Cliffs in Milton is a predominantly residential neighborhood characterized by its early 1900s homes, including Craftsman bungalows, Cape Cods, and large colonial houses on spacious lots. The area is lush with tall pines and oak trees, providing ample shade to the tightly woven streets. Many homes feature large backyards, some with in-ground swimming pools. Shields Park, located centrally, offers a baseball diamond and a playground, while nearby green spaces like Governor Hutchinson’s Field and Turner’s Pond provide additional outdoor activities, including fishing and walking trails. The Neponset River and its accompanying trail offer further recreational opportunities. Although Columbine Cliffs lacks a commercial footprint, residents can access nearby Mattapan for groceries and coffee, or travel 4 miles east to Quincy for Target. Dining options include Steel and Rye, an American restaurant in a historic garage, and The Bowery Bar in Boston. The neighborhood is well-connected, with Interstate 93 and Blue Hill Avenue providing road access, and public transportation options including a local trolley and the Red Line train to downtown Boston. Schools in the area are highly rated, with Milton Public Schools serving the community, including Glover Elementary, Charles S. Pierce Middle, and Milton High School. Private education is available at Milton Academy, the top-ranked private K-12 school in the state.
